Pros:1. Energy Efficiency: Fluorescent bulbs are known for their energy efficiency. They consume less power compared to incandescent bulbs and last longer.
2. Color Temperature: This bulb has a color temperature of 4100K, which is considered neutral white. It closely resembles natural daylight and is ideal for general lighting applications.
3. Longer Lifespan: This bulb has a longer lifespan compared to incandescent bulbs. It can last up to 30,000 hours, which is significantly longer than a typical incandescent bulb.
4. Cost-Effective: Although the upfront cost of a fluorescent bulb is higher than that of an incandescent bulb, the energy savings and longer lifespan make it a cost-effective option in the long run.
Cons:1. Contains Mercury: Fluorescent bulbs contain a small amount of mercury, which can be harmful if not disposed of properly.
2. Flickering: Some users have reported flickering with this bulb. This could be due to the ballast or the bulb itself.
3. Warm-Up Time: Fluorescent bulbs take some time to reach their full brightness. They may take up to 5 minutes to fully light up.
